About the Red Bull Racing Tag Heuer RB13 #3 D. Ricciardo 3rd Place Malaysian GP 2017 Minichamps 1:18

TL;DR: Minichamps' 1:18 diecast Red Bull Tag Heuer RB13 carries D. Ricciardo's #3 Malaysian Grand Prix 2017 livery, a podium finish during Red Bull's hybrid-era title challenge years. This diecast reproduces the RB13's distinctive livery and hybrid-era aerodynamic package with fine detail.

2017 brought wider, more aggressive aerodynamic regulations back to F1, and the RB13 carried Red Bull's interpretation of that new rule set to a string of solid results across the season, including this Malaysian podium.

Capturing a Wide-Bodied Aerodynamic Era

The RB13's broader bodywork and more pronounced bargeboards, both products of the 2017 regulation change, are rendered with clean, confident panel lines that suit the era's more dramatic aerodynamic surfaces. Minichamps' zinc alloy body carries the expected weight for the scale, and separately fitted components, including the front wing, mirrors and halo-era safety additions where fitted, add genuine realism. Sponsor graphics from the Tag Heuer-branded livery sit crisply against the bodywork, printed without bleed across the sidepod curves. Wheels carry accurate tyre markings for the Malaysian round, and the wider rear wing endplates reflect the regulation-specific profile of that season. Interior detail through the cockpit stays functional, in keeping with the diecast standard applied consistently across this manufacturer's F1 range.
